Georgie Hobbs awakens on a gorgeous morning in her lovely Washington, DC apartment and stands on the precipice of professional and personal success. She’s the author of an exciting new biography about a hotshot marriage therapist. She has a talented boyfriend in Manhattan, where she may move if their love continues to grow.
But in a matter of hours, Georgie sees her vision of the future crumble in nearly every respect—her career, her love, her home—gone.
City girl Georgie escapes to the tiny rural town of Grimsey, Iowa, to lick her wounds and find shelter with her sister’s family. Thanks to an old movie star, a handsome sculptor, and unearthed secrets, shelter is just the beginning of what she finds.
Award-winning novelist Trish Perry has written more than 26 inspirational romances and devotionals for Harvest House Publishers, Summerside Press, Barbour Publishing, Winged Publications, Mountainbrook Ink, Summerside, Broadstreet Publishing, and Worthy Inspired. She has served as a columnist and as a newsletter editor over the years, as well as a 1980s stockbroker and a board member of the Capital Christian Writers organization in Washington, D.C. She is a member of American Christian Fiction Writers and holds a degree in Psychology.
Trish’s latest contemporary romance, Why She Never Told Me, released March 2024.
